Are chimpanzees cannibalistic?

Chimpanzees: Of all the great apes, chimpanzees resort to cannibalism most often. Typically, males will kill and eat the infant of another female, usually in their own group but occasionally in another. Orang-utans: Two instances of cannibalism have been documented in orang-utans living wild in Sumatra.

Do chimps and gorillas get along?

“Interactions between chimpanzees and gorillas have so far been considered as relatively relaxed”, says Simone Pika. “We have regularly observed both species interacting peacefully in foraging trees. Our colleagues from Congo even witnessed playful interactions between the two great ape species.”Jul 19, 2021.

Can chimps get drunk?

CHIMPANZEES IN WEST Africa get drunk during lengthy “drinking sessions” involving the fermented sap of palm trees, according to a new study published today. The report in the journal Royal Society Open Science focused on primates living in Guinea, which use leaves to soak up the fermented sap of raffia palms.

Are chimps really that strong Reddit?

A biologist named Bauman once conducted a faulty study which lead people to believe that chimps were 5 times stronger than the average human. But 20 years later, that study was debunked by Glen Finch in Yale, were he found that the average chimpanzee actually pulled the same amount of weight as the average human.
